By Pablo Pacheco and Melissa Panhol View PublicationThis brochure aims to explain the concept of benefit sharing, its principles, mechanisms, and good practices in environmental projects, especially in the context of REDD+ (Reducing Emissions from Deforestation and Forest Degradation). It seeks to provide guidance on how to ensure a fair and transparent distribution of the results generated by these projects, ensuring that Indigenous Peoples and Local Communities (IPs & LCs) receive adequate compensation for their contributions to conservation.
This brochure is the seventh volume in the series “Understanding Climate Finance,” produced by Forest Trends’ Communities and Territorial Governance Initiative in partnership with Greendata and with support from the Walmart Foundation. To access the other chapters, visit HERE.
